About the role

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design and develop learning solutions including courses, workshops, certificate programs, webinars, virtual learning, and other learning products or programs
  • Work with internal and external stakeholders to evaluate the learning needs of PAEA members and develop learning objectives and goals
  • Lead and coordinate project meetings to ensure successful execution from initiation to completion
  • Apply instructional design principles and adult learning theory to create engaging and effective learning experiences
  • Design and develop educational materials, including workbooks, facilitator guides, activities, reference tools, and other training resources
  • Utilize educational technologies and authoring tools to develop interactive and multimedia-rich learning materials
  • Conduct quality assurance checks on educational materials to ensure accuracy, consistency, and effectiveness
  • Evaluate the impact and effectiveness of educational programs through assessments and feedback mechanisms
  • Analyze participation and performance data to identify opportunities to optimize the educational portfolio and user experience
  • Review and evaluate existing programs to make recommendations for enhancements, revisions, and product sunsetting
  • Curate content from relevant and reputable sources to ensure courses address member needs
  • Stay current with trends and best practices in instructional design, e-learning, and educational technologies
  • Collaborate with the education team to develop a comprehensive education strategy that aligns with the association's goals
  • Coordinate with the Communications team to support marketing strategy and execution for education products
  • Write course descriptions for website, catalog, and technology platforms in partnership with subject matter experts and marketing
  • Serve as a trusted consultant on education programs and analyze operational processes to identify process improvements
  • Maintain confidentiality of sensitive and confidential information
  • Travel periodically to assigned organizational events including the annual conference and staff retreat

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in instructional design, education, or related field, equivalent professional experience
  • Minimum of 3-5 years of experience in instructional design and/or education, preferably in an association or non-profit setting
  • Proficiency in instructional design principles and adult learning theory, including methodologies such as ADDIE, SAM, and Kirkpatrick’s Levels of Evaluation
  • Demonstrated experience working with educational technology, including learning management systems (LMS), e-learning authoring tools, and multimedia development software
  •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office, including Excel, PowerPoint, and Word
  • Experience with advanced video and photo editing tools as well as graphic design tools
  • Excellent skills in problem-solving, interpersonal communication, writing/editing, planning, organization, time management, productivity, efficiency, and managing multiple projects simultaneously
  • Detail-oriented with a commitment to producing high-quality work
  • Ability to work independently and meet deadlines, adept at working remotely and with a remote workforce
  • Must be authorized to work in the United States
  • Preferred: Master’s degree in instructional design, education, or related field
  • Preferred: Experience utilizing Adobe Premiere Pro and Adobe Premiere Rush
  • Preferred: APTD certification
  • Preferred: Experience with Salesforce, Edcast, Cornerstone, and/or Articulate 360 Suite
  • Preferred: Experience with Smartsheet
  • Preferred: Experience in project management and/or PMP certification
